Peter Thiesen

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Peter Thiesen (born June 1, 1952 in Eutin ) is a German educator and writer.

Life

Peter Thiesen grew up in Eutin in Ostholstein . After graduating from high school, he studied social pedagogy , education , German and politics in Kiel . As a qualified social pedagogue , he worked for several years as a district and city youth worker as well as a lecturer at the Kiel University of Applied Sciences . After the first and second state examinations for higher teaching qualifications (1979), he became senior teacher at the technical college for social pedagogy in Lübeck . He has been married since 1981 and has two sons.

Thiesen is the author and editor of 71 books and standard works on social, play and school education , which have also been translated into Dutch, English, Romanian and Japanese. Some of his books are available as audio books. Several of his textbooks have been an integral part of the training and practice of educators and social workers in Germany, Austria and Switzerland for over 25 years.
